HITS Championship Adds Bayer’s Legend® (hyaluronate sodium) Injectable Solution $250,000 High Junior/Amateur-Owner Jumper Prix to 2014 Schedule

SAUGERTIES, NY (November 5, 2013) – With the 2014 HITS Championship qualifying season on the horizon, HITS, Inc. unveiled the debut of the $250,000 Junior/Amateur-Owner Jumper Prix to be held as part of the HITS Championship in Saugerties New York, September 3-7, 2014. HITS is pleased to announce that  Bayer’s Legend® (hyaluronate sodium)Injectable Solution has come on board as the title sponsor of the class and the presenting sponsor of all qualifying classes, which will offer junior/amateur-owner jumper riders the opportunity to compete for prize money not offered anywhere else in the country.

Dedicated to making HITS Championship the premier show jumping event in North America, HITS President and CEO Tom Struzzieri added the Junior/Amateur-Owner Jumper Prix to the slate in 2014 to give yet another group of riders the opportunity to participate in the historic year-end finals.

“This group of riders was missing a true championship at this level,” added Struzzieri. “This class will be supremely popular, and it complements the HITS Championship package by offering yet another prestigious championship class with unprecedented prize money.”

The Bayer’s Legend® Junior/Amateur-Owner Jumper Prix is welcomed to the HITS Championship schedule that already includes the Zoetis $1 Million Grand Prix, the Diamond Mills $500,000 Hunter Prix Final and HITS $250,000 Hunter Prix Final. With the addition, the HITS Championship will now boast some of the world’s leading equine and mainstream companies as sponsors, as well as over $2 million in prize money during a single weekend of competition.

Beginning this January, Junior/Amateur-Owner jumper riders from coast to coast will have the opportunity to qualify for this innovative offering from HITS. Weekly qualifiers, all sponsored by Bayer’s Legend® will be hosted at HITS circuits in Thermal, California; Ocala, Florida; Tucson, Arizona; Culpeper, Virginia and Saugerties, New York. To qualify, a rider must compete in at least five junior/amateur-owner jumper high classics at any combination of HITS shows in 2014. The final start list will include 40 riders based on the official rider rankings and five additional riders chosen at the discretion of management. Once qualified, a rider may choose any horse for the final.

HITS regularly offers High Junior/Amateur-Owner Jumper Classics at all of its horse shows with prize money ranging from $7,500 to $25,000, and is pleased to continue the trend of offering top prize money to these riders. With 37 qualifiers spread from coast to coast, the 2014 qualifying season will offer almost $400,000 in prize money.
